#93d3de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#93d3de is composed of 57.6% red, 82.7% green and 87.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 33.8% cyan, 5%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 188.8 degrees, a saturation of 53.2% and a lightness of 72.4%. #93d3de color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#27a7bd. Closest websafe color is: #99cccc.

Shades and Tints of #93d3de

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040b0c is the darkest color, while #fcfef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#93d3de

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b4bcbd is the less saturated color, while #72eaff is the most saturated one.
